Lucky Luke (also known as Daisy Town in many of the re-releases) is a 1971 Franco-Belgian film based upon the comic book character Lucky Luke and making it his first animated appearance. The film was directed by the original creators of the comics (René Goscinny and Morris) and was co-produced between Belvision Studios (Brussels) and Dargaud Films (Paris). A Lucky Luke comic based on the film, with the title Daisy Town was released in 1982, drawn by Pascal Dabère.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
